# getCode

**REQUEST**

```
POST https://mainet.rpc.aarmascan.com
```

**HEADER**

```
Content-Type: application/json
```

**REQUEST PARAMS**

* `ADDRESS` *\[required]* - a string representing the address (20 bytes) of the code
* `BLOCK PARAMETER` *\[required]* - an integer block number, or the string "latest", "earliest" or "pending", see the [default block parameter](https://github.com/ethereum/wiki/wiki/JSON-RPC#the-default-block-parameter)

**EXAMPLE**

```
Explain## JSON-RPC over HTTPS POST
curl https://mainet.rpc.aarmascan.com
    -X POST \
    -H "Content-Type: application/json" \
    -d '{"jsonrpc":"2.0","method":"eth_getCode","params": ["0x06012c8cf97bead5deae237070f9587f8e7a266d", "0x65a8db"],"id":1}'

## JSON-RPC over WSS
wscat -c ws://mainet.rpc.aarmascan.com
>{"jsonrpc":"2.0","method":"eth_getCode","params": ["0x06012c8cf97bead5deae237070f9587f8e7a266d", "0x65a8db"],"id":1}
```

**RESPONSE**

**RESULT FIELDS**

* `CODE` - a hex of the code at the given address

**BODY**

```
Explain{
    "jsonrpc": "2.0",
    "id": 1,
    "result": "0x60606040..."
}
```
